simpsons S25 E1, “Homerland”, scores 2/5 for violence, 3/5 for sex and 2/5 for language, for an overall kid-rating of 3/5 — Preview first — about 10+.

Across the episode we counted 9 flagged moments in 4 themes: Sex & hookups (2); Affairs / cheating (1); Violence & injury (2); Alcohol & drugs (4). Every moment below is either a direct quote from the episode transcript or a short description of what happens on screen, so you can decide before you press play.
